IDOLYN V. CARNAHAN, LICSW, PLLC

Behavioral Health

IDOLYN V. CARNAHAN, LICSW, PLLC is a Behavioral Health in ST JOHNSBURY, VT, US.

1097 MAIN ST, ST JOHNSBURY, VT, US
6037180937